Women's Soccer Drops Conference Contest to Meredith

Raleigh, NC - The N.C. Wesleyan women's soccer program fell 2-0 in a road contest to Meredith on Tuesday night. On the stat sheet, the Battling Bishops outshot Meredith 13-10, and had plenty of opportunism with four corner kicks during the game. Wesleyan would not surrender a goal in the second half, but two early goals by Rachel Ward and Madeline Ostrowski would be too much to overcome for the Battling Bishops.

Game Notes:
  • Eden Whiteside and Samantha Dell would combine for four of the five shots on goal for the Battling Bishops. Both would each see over 80 minutes of action on the pitch against the Angels
  • Goalie Anna Yeakey would surrender two first half goals and record one save. Wesleyan would change goalies at half and Olivia Dyjewski would not surrender a goal on one save during the second period.
